== Change to Visitor-Based Pricing Model ==
Not only are we introducing entry-tier plans, but we have changed our pricing model from bandwidth to visitor-based. The primary reason for doing this is because the
**bandwidth-based pricing model was simply too confusing** for clients. First of all, many didn’t know how to quickly look up this information. Secondly, many of our clients also utilize a CDN, so there was then the issue of determining your remaining bandwidth needs after using a CDN. All of this just wound up being too complicated, even for larger enterprise clients

That and the fact that many other hosting companies don’t measure bandwidth, which is kind of ironic, as bandwidth usage can directly correlate in helping to troubleshoot performance on your WordPress site. That is why the bandwidth usage, along with visitor data, will always be available within the MyKinsta analytics reports

== The Data Center in India is Here! ==
We always roll out new locations alongside Google Cloud Platform and are excited to announce that the data center in Mumbai, India is now available for hosting your WordPress sites. We know many of you have been waiting for this, and it’s finally here. Kinsta now has 13 Google Cloud data centers you can choose from, allowing you to place your website in a geographical location closest to your visitors. This ensures low latency and blazing fast load times

According to Internet World Stats, India has over 462 million internet users. So for those of you who are primarily serving customers and visitors in this location, it can be an instant way to decrease network latency and your time to first byte (TTFB)

Previously the closest available data centers were in Singapore and Taiwan. This location is now available from within the MyKinsta dashboard when you go to add a site


If you are interested in moving your existing WordPress site, simply open up a support ticket. Moving locations requires an IP address change and additional steps from our team

According to the Google Cloud team: “Hosting applications in the new region can
**improve latency from 20-90% for end users in Chennai, Hyderabad, Bangalore, and of course Mumbai compared to hosting them in the closest region, Singapore.”
